
(WBBM NEWSRADIO) — Naperville Police are trying to determine the cause of a fiery crash that killed a woman Monday night.
The accident happened just before 9 p.m. in the 1400 block of Auburn Avenue.
When Naperville police and fire responded they found a Toyota RAV4 on fire with a woman still inside.
Police say 38-year-old Amanda Broka was pronounced dead at the scene.
Investigators later determined prior to the crash she was driving southbound on Wehrli Drive when the RAV4 left the road, struck two light poles, and then caught fire in the driveway of a home.
Police say a young female family member was also inside the SUV when it crashed, but she managed to get out safely.
The crash is still under investigation.
